It supports FASTA and FASTQ inputs, automates quality control, assembly, MLST typing, and AMR/virulence #gene detection across multiple databases, and generates comprehensive HTML and Excel reports for streamlined #microbiological analysis.
November 28, 2025 at 10:02 AM
BacExplorer is a cross-platform Snakemake-based tool with a user-friendly Electron interface for bacterial #genome annotation.

Results show that even with large sample sizes, current methods fail to recover true metabolic interactions, though correlation-based approaches can still distinguish distinct metabolic states such as young versus aged networks in sarcopenia simulations.
November 27, 2025 at 10:01 AM
This study systematically benchmarks correlation-, regression-, and information theory-based network inference algorithms using a simulated arachidonic acid lipidomics model.

It integrates over 306,000 representative genomes—more than doubling the number included in the GTDB—and provides standardized #taxonomy, functional annotations, and resources for #metagenomic profiling and #comparativegenomics.
November 26, 2025 at 10:01 AM
The GlobDB aggregates 14 independent #genomic catalogues to create a unified, species-dereplicated microbial genome database.

Using Bloom filters and 1000 Genomes Project reference panels, ntRoot achieves 99–100% accuracy across 600+ samples while running up to 250x faster than ADMIXTURE, enabling efficient ancestry analysis at population scale.
November 25, 2025 at 10:01 AM
ntRoot is a lightweight, alignment-free method for inferring global and local #ancestry from #genome assemblies or sequencing data.

Benchmarking on mock #metagenomes showed that BEREN recovered 77% of NCLDV contigs and 100% of Preplasmiviricota genomes, outperforming other virus recovery tools in accuracy and completeness.
November 24, 2025 at 10:01 AM
BEREN introduces a modular workflow for identifying, annotating, and analyzing members of the Bamfordvirae kingdom, including NCLDVs and Preplasmiviricota.

Across #peptide classification and DNA barcoding datasets, the ensemble of #neuralnetworks outperformed traditional SVM and other baseline models.
November 21, 2025 at 10:01 AM
This study introduces a Wigner transform-based approach for converting one-dimensional biological feature vectors into two-dimensional matrices, enabling the use of CNNs and transformer networks pre-trained on image data.
